Transaction 500d3766689195ab5d98d741b31d7c623f59e345d4e14db5debb38ab586ec608

2 Input
2 Outputs
  • 500d3766689195ab5d98d741b31d7c623f59e345d4e14db5debb38ab586ec608:0
  • value  1500671
    address  3MXQD4dVLc5xVhLikL2MqYdx2s1jACwc3f
  • 500d3766689195ab5d98d741b31d7c623f59e345d4e14db5debb38ab586ec608:1
  • value  298070
    address  1KYwFwpv1ttCdsAGpHTHbHWGt1CEashFGp